Anraku-ji is a Soto Zen Buddhist temple located in the historic Bessho Onsen area of Ueda, Nagano Prefecture.

Tips
Payment
Please prepare cash for any necessary fees or offerings.
Language Support
English support (such as signage) is subject to availability.
Reservations
No advance reservation is required for standard visits, but please check for special events.
Clothing
Wear easy-to-remove shoes and clean socks.
Photography
Photography of certain Buddhist statues and cultural assets may be prohibited.
Etiquette
Please maintain a quiet and respectful demeanor on the temple grounds.
